Product details
Overview
SMCJ54A-M3/9AT from Vishay General Semiconductor is a unidirectional surface-mount transient voltage suppressor (TVS) diode in SMC (DO-214AB) package, with 54 V standoff voltage (VWM), 60.0–66.3 V breakdown voltage (VBR), 87.1 V clamping voltage (VC) at 17.2 A peak pulse current, and 1500 W peak pulse power rating for 10/1000 µs waveform - designed to protect MOSFETs, ICs, and sensor signal lines against inductive switching transients and ESD in automotive and industrial power rails.
For engineers reviewing the SMCJ54A-M3/9AT datasheet, SMCJ54A-M3/9AT pinout, SMCJ54A-M3/9AT application, or SMCJ54A-M3/9AT equivalent, this page delivers verified electrical parameters, thermal derating behavior, polarity marking convention, halogen-free RoHS-compliant construction, and AEC-Q101-qualified alternatives for automotive-grade design-in.
Technical Context
The SMCJ54A-M3/9AT operates as a unidirectional avalanche-clamping device with glass-passivated junction, enabling sub-nanosecond response to voltage transients. Its low incremental surge resistance (typical Rdyn ≈ 0.4 Ω derived from ΔVC/ΔIPPM) ensures minimal voltage overshoot during high-current surges up to 17.2 A.
Thermal performance is defined by RθJA = 75 °C/W (on minimum pad layout) and RθJL = 15 °C/W, supporting operation from –55 °C to +150 °C junction temperature. The cathode band marking aligns with industry-standard DO-214AB polarity identification for automated placement and board-level verification.
Key Specifications
| Parameter | Value and Actual Design Meaning |
|---|---|
| VWM | 54 V - Maximum continuous reverse operating voltage before clamping begins; defines safe DC/AC rail margin for 48 V systems. |
| VBR @ IT = 1 mA | 60.0–66.3 V - Breakdown threshold range; guarantees reliable avalanche initiation without premature conduction. |
| VC @ IPPM = 17.2 A | 87.1 V - Clamped voltage under 10/1000 µs surge; determines maximum stress on downstream protected ICs. |
| PPPM | 1500 W - Peak pulse power handling capability; supports IEC 61000-4-5 Level 4 (4 kV) surge immunity when properly laid out. |
| IPPM | 17.2 A - Peak surge current capacity at rated clamping voltage; sets minimum trace width and PCB copper area requirements. |
| TJ max. | +150 °C - Maximum junction temperature; enables use in under-hood automotive environments with thermal derating above 25 °C. |
| Package | SMC (DO-214AB) - Standardized surface-mount outline with 8.0 mm × 8.0 mm copper pads per terminal for thermal management. |
Pinout & Package
SMCJ54A-M3/9AT uses the SMC (DO-214AB) package: a molded plastic case with two coplanar matte tin-plated leads, MSL level 1 compliant, and polarity indicated by a single cathode band on the body end.
| Pin/Terminal | Circuit Role | Design Meaning |
|---|---|---|
| Anode | Low-side connection point | Connected to ground or low-impedance return path; forms current loop during clamping event. |
| Cathode | High-side connection point | Marked with band; connects to protected line (e.g., 48 V rail); conducts avalanche current toward anode during overvoltage. |

FAQ
What is the clamping voltage of SMCJ54A-M3/9AT at its rated peak pulse current?
The SMCJ54A-M3/9AT has a maximum clamping voltage (VC) of 87.1 V when subjected to its rated peak pulse current (IPPM) of 17.2 A under the standard 10/1000 µs waveform. This value is measured per ANSI/IEEE C62.35 and defines the upper voltage limit imposed on protected circuitry during surge events. The SMCJ54A-M3/9AT maintains this clamping performance across its specified operating temperature range from –55 °C to +150 °C.
Is SMCJ54A-M3/9AT suitable for automotive applications requiring AEC-Q101 qualification?
The SMCJ54A-M3/9AT itself is not AEC-Q101 qualified; it carries the M3 suffix indicating halogen-free RoHS compliance for commercial-grade use. However, the functionally identical SMCJ54AHE3_A/I variant is AEC-Q101 qualified and shares the same electrical characteristics, SMC package, and pinout. For automotive designs requiring formal qualification evidence, engineers should specify SMCJ54AHE3_A/I instead of SMCJ54A-M3/9AT.
How does the SMCJ54A-M3/9AT differ from bidirectional variants like SMCJ54CA?
The SMCJ54A-M3/9AT is unidirectional, meaning it conducts only during positive voltage excursions relative to its cathode-marked terminal, making it ideal for DC rail protection. In contrast, SMCJ54CA is bidirectional and clamps both polarities - suited for AC lines or differential signal pairs. The SMCJ54A-M3/9AT exhibits forward voltage drop (~3.5 V at 100 A) in forward bias, whereas SMCJ54CA has symmetrical breakdown in both directions and no polarity marking.
What is the recommended PCB pad layout for optimal thermal performance of SMCJ54A-M3/9AT?
Vishay specifies a minimum 0.31" × 0.31" (8.0 mm × 8.0 mm) copper pad area for each terminal of the SMCJ54A-M3/9AT to achieve the rated 1500 W pulse power and thermal resistance (RθJA = 75 °C/W). Use solid internal or external copper planes connected via multiple thermal vias to inner layers. Avoid narrow traces between the device and pads, and ensure solder mask opening fully exposes the copper to maximize heat dissipation during surge events. The SMCJ54A-M3/9AT must be mounted with the cathode band aligned per DO-214AB orientation.
Can SMCJ54A-M3/9AT be used in parallel to increase surge current handling?
No - SMCJ54A-M3/9AT is not designed for parallel operation due to inherent parameter variation (e.g., VBR tolerance of 60.0–66.3 V) that causes current imbalance and potential thermal runaway. Parallel TVS diodes require matched VBR, identical batch lot tracing, and external current-sharing resistors - none of which are supported or characterized for the SMCJ54A-M3/9AT. For higher surge ratings, select a single higher-power device such as SMCJ64A-M3/9AT or consult Vishay's application note AN1003 on multi-device configurations.
